The National Commodity Specialist Division of U.S. Customs and Border Protection’s Office of Trade recently announced the several upcoming commodity-specific, educational webinars during the months of February and March.
Each webinar will be approximately an hour, though the dates and times vary.
Note: CBP/NCSD is no longer using the Homeland Security Information Network as its webinar platform. Now using Microsoft Teams for what it says is “a more seamless experience,” each webinar will have its own link to join, which will be sent via email on the day of the webinar.
